Every company today claims they’re “using AI.” But in reality, it’s often just a small group experimenting with ChatGPT. That’s not AI-native. That’s AI-flavored. The truth is, building with AI is harder than just talking about it. You need someone who can enter a business, cut through the noise, and identify the easiest AI wins. Then, they should not only suggest but also integrate the real solution into your workflows. This is why someone will create the “McKinsey of AI.” A straightforward, tech-focused partner that tells founders what’s wrong, how to fix it, and works directly on execution. Not just prompts. Not just pitch decks. But real systems that function. There’s a huge market here, and it’s wide open.
